In function tdls_ct_idle_handler, idx is assigned from
tdls_info->index which can be 0 254. But tdls_conn_info
is static array in tdls_soc_priv_obj of size
WLAN_TDLS_STA_MAX_NUM (8). So check idx is less than
WLAN_TDLS_STA_MAX_NUM or not to avoid OOB memory access.

Presently osif tdls memory is freed as part of the osif_priv
when the vdev is logically destroyed. There is case seen
wherein the tdls is holding vdev reference and in the other
thread the interface down is received and the osif_priv is
freed resulting in the tdls osif priv also, if the other thread
tries to dereference the tdls os priv it will result
null pointer exception.
Move the tdls osif priv memory creation/deletion to the tdls component.

wlan_vdev_get_bsspeer() return bss peer without taking the ref count
of the peer and thus if peer is deleted after wlan_vdev_get_bsspeer()
returns a valid peer, the caller will have stale entry of the peer.
Stale entry of peer can lead to Assert.
Use wlan_objmgr_vdev_try_get_bsspeer API in TDLS to get the BSS peer
which increment the refcount if peer is valid. With this the peer
won't be deleted till the caller release the ref count of the peer.

Currently, the vdev connection status is checked by getting
the bss peer of that vdev, and if the bss peer is in associated
state then vdev connected status is sent as true. It can happen
vdev is present and bss peer is deleted after getting the bss peer
from vdev pointer. Then bss peer can not be dereferenced to get the
its status.
Instead remove all the duplicate api's tdls_is_vdev_connected,
pmo_core_is_vdev_connected, and wlan_vdev_is_connected with
wlan_vdev_is_up. wlan_vdev_is_up gives success status
if associated.

Chk frame member of the tdls_mgmt_req is declared locally inside of
the local function wlan_cfg80211_tdls_mgmt and address is copied
in the mgmt request, and posted to scheduler thread.
But, the validity of the chk frame variable is lost once returned
from the wlan_cfg80211_tdls_mgmt function. And the chk_frame
is used when processing the tdls_mgmt_req in scheduler thread.
And the stale data of chk_frame can be used.
Hence, make the chk_frame as a variable instead pointer inside
tdls_action_frame_request request.

During TDLS componentization the legacy typedef tSirTdlsDelStaReq was
replicated, creating struct tdls_del_sta_req. Unfortunately this left
the driver with two different data structures which serve the same
purpose. Not only is this pointless, but due to the way in which these
structures are used there is an implicit requirement that they be
exactly identical. This approach is very fragile. To align with the
converged software architecture and to improve code maintainability
exclusively use the TDLS component struct.
Note that this struct must be promoted to be a public struct since it
is now accessed from outside the component.

As part of connection tracker handler, If the link is connected
then current tx and rx stats are compared with configured threshold
values. If the current stats fall below the threshold then idle timer
is initialized and idle peer data is stored in tdls soc and given as
userdata to the timer handler. The userdata is overwritten if the another
tdls peer becomes idle and this can lead to wrong tdls peer teardown.

Refactor firmware, serialization and command timeouts so that
HDD timeout are greater than serialization is greater than firmware
timeout.
The timeouts are defined considering below worst case delay in
firmware.
WMI_VDEV_START_REQUEST_CMDID 6 sec
WMI_VDEV_RESTART_REQUEST_CMDID 6 sec
WMI_VDEV_STOP_CMDID 2 sec
WMI_PEER_DELETE_CMDID 2 sec
WMI_PEER_ASSOC_CMDID 2 sec
WMI_PDEV_SET_HW_MODE_CMDID 2 sec
WMI_PDEV_SET_MAC_CONFIG_CMDID 2 sec
